This pencil jar cozy is a great project for teaching kids to knit. We got a start on making these this week with a class of 19 grade schoolers. Divide Noro Kureyon into 3 balls, approximately 16 g each. We use a kitchen scale and the kids learn to wind a ball, not as easy a task as you would think! Cast on 15 stitches using cable cast-on and the Waldorf knitting rhyme, then knit 40 rows (20 garter ridges). Bind off and sew the rectangle together. Finish off with a twisted cord. Fits perfectly over a small mason jar.
